Definitions
- the invention relates to a rocking structure, in particular to a rocking structure which is arranged in the cushion body, so that the cushion body can form a multi-directional undulating and rocking motion after being pressed against the force, thereby further assisting the user to twist,
- the swinging structure of the cushion body with the effect of exercising, fitness, body shaping and the like.
- the existing cushion body products or patented technologies for sitting, lying, and leaning generally have only supporting functions, and at most, the softness and hardness can be adjusted, and there is no setting for assisting the user to exercise, such as assisting the user to twist.
- the structure of the hip movement, so the existing cushion product or patented technology structure is still not ideal.
- the present inventor based on the concept of continuous improvement and innovation of products, and implied that the cushion body is more widely practical, the inventor has been practicing the product design and development experience for many years, and actively researching and thinking, through numerous practical design experiments. The production of the present invention is achieved.
- the solution of the present invention is:
- the rocking structure of the cushion body is disposed in the cushion body and comprises two supporting plates, wherein one of the supporting plates has a predetermined surface area for receiving the pressing force, and a shaft and at least one deformable body are disposed between the two supporting plates
- One end of the support shaft is fixed on one of the support plates of the two support plates, and the other end of the support shaft is movably contacted with the other support plate of the two support plates, so that at least one support plate can be used after being pressed.
- the inclined support plate forms a undulating and rocking motion with the support shaft as a fulcrum, and the deformable body is used for elastically supporting the pressed support plate.
- the other end of the support shaft has an arc portion that abuts against the other of the two support plates.
- the other of the two support plates is provided with a recess, and the curved portion abuts against the recess.
- the support plate is provided with an elastic pressure receiving portion.
- the deformable body is an air bag.
- An elastic body is disposed in the air bag, and the air bag is connected with an air guiding tube.
- One end of the air guiding tube is provided with a valve body for controlling air intake and exhaust of the air bag.
- the air bag is connected to an air guiding tube, and one end of the air guiding tube is provided with a hand pressure type air valve for controlling air intake and exhaust of the air bag.
- the deformable body is a foam.
- the deformable body is a filled bag having an elastic filler inside.
- the deformable body is a filled bag having a fluid inside.
- the cushion body in the present invention is subjected to the pressing force of the human body (for example, the human hip is seated and swayed in the upper, lower, front, rear, left and right directions), wherein the pressed support plate can be
- the undulating and rocking motions are formed by the support shaft as a fulcrum, and the deformable body elastically supports the pressed support plate, so that the cushion body can assist the user to twist and swing the hip, and has exercise, fitness, and Body shaping and other effects.

- the present invention is disposed in a pad body 1 , and the pad body 1 comprises a covering layer 10 , and the covering layer 10 can be a leather or a cloth material and a space is formed inside, mainly
- the cover layer 10 is provided with two upper and lower support plates 20 and 30, and a shaft 40 disposed between the support plates 20 and 30, and a plurality of deformable bodies 50; when the pad body 1 is subjected to the human body
- the pressing force is applied, such as the human hip sitting against the cushion body 1 and swinging in the upper, lower, front, rear, left and right directions
- the pressed support plate 20 can be formed in multiple directions according to the support shaft 40 as a fulcrum.
- the undulating and rocking motions further enable the cushion body 1 to assist the user in twisting and swinging the hips.
- the support plates 20, 30 of the present invention have predetermined surface areas and are respectively located on the upper and lower sides of the cover layer 10 to support the shape of the outer shape of the pad body 1, wherein the support plate 20 can withstand
- the pressing force from the body of the pad body 1 is provided with a pressure receiving portion 21 on the support plate 20.
- the pressure receiving portion 21 can be an elastic material such as foam, so that the support plate 20 has a soft pressure receiving surface, so that the human hip can be
- the upper end of the support shaft 40 is fixed to the support plate 20, and the support shaft 40 can be integrally formed directly from the lower side of the support plate 20.
- the lower end of the support shaft 40 has an arc-shaped portion 41, and the curved portion 41 is abutted.
- the support plate 30 is placed so that the support plate 20 can be tilted after being pressed, and the support plate 30 is provided with a recess 31 so that a portion of the curved portion 41 abuts against the recess 31, thereby avoiding the curved portion.
- the sliding movement of the support plate 20 is further stabilized.
- the lower end of the support shaft 40 can be fixed to the support plate 30, and the upper end of the support shaft 40 has the curved portion 41 abutting against the support plate 20, Similarly, the support plate 20 can be tilted and swayed after being pressed.
- the deformable body 50 of the present invention has an arc-like shape, and the two are correspondingly disposed between the support plates 20 and 30 to support the pressed support plate 20 and are deformable.
- the body 50 is provided with an air bag 51.
- the air bag 51 is provided with an elastic body 52.
- the elastic body 52 can be a foaming material such as foam, and an air guiding pipe 53 has a three-way portion for connecting the two air bags 51 and allowing the air therein to circulate.
- One end of the air guiding tube 53 is provided with a valve body 54 for controlling the intake and exhaust of the air bag 51, and the valve body 54 can be accommodated in the covering layer 10.
- valve body 54 When the valve body 54 is pressed and the valve is opened, the external air is pressed by the air pressure.
- the physical action naturally enters the airbag 51 and the elastic body 52 is expanded and supported, and when the airbag 51 is compressed (pressed by the support plate 20), the air in the airbag 51 can naturally be discharged through the valve body 54, and when the valve body 54 is pressed
- the valve body 54 can be used to control the compression or expansion of the airbag 51, thereby adjusting the height of the airbag 51, hardness degree.
- the pressed support plate 20 can form a multi-directional undulation and rocking motion according to the support shaft 40 as a fulcrum, so that the cushion body 1 can assist the user to twist and swing the hip movement without power, and has exercise and fitness. , body shaping and other effects.
- the deformable body 50 of the present invention remains unsaturated when in use to have an elastic deformation margin, so that when one of the deformable bodies 50 is pressed by the support plate 20, the air in the air bag 51 can flow into the other air bag 51.
- the compressible deformation is such that the deformable body 50 can elastically support and cushion the pressed support plate 20, and can make the support plate 20 relatively smooth when undulating and rocking.
- the user can adjust the height and softness of the airbag 51 (ie, the deformable body 50) by the valve body 54, and can also adjust the height of the support plate 20, the height of the rocking motion, the speed, and the softness. Allows the user to adjust the height, speed and hardness of the twisting and hip movements.
- the airbag 51 ie, the deformable body 50
- the valve body 54 can also adjust the height of the support plate 20, the height of the rocking motion, the speed, and the softness. Allows the user to adjust the height, speed and hardness of the twisting and hip movements.
- the airbag 51 of the deformable body 50 of the present invention may not be provided with an elastic body 52, and the valve body 54 may be a hand pressure type air valve.
- the deformable body 50 of the present invention may be three and disposed evenly between the support plates 20, 30, so as to elastically support and cushion the pressed support plate 20.
- the deformable body 50 of the present invention may be two foams and disposed between the support plates 20 and 30, so as to elastically support and cushion the pressed support plate 20. .
- the deformable body 50 of the present invention may be three foams and disposed between the support plates 20 and 30, so as to elastically support and cushion the pressed support plate 20. .
- the deformable body 50 of the present invention may be a filling bag having an elastic filler inside, so as to elastically support and cushion the pressed support plate 20.
- the deformable body 50 of the present invention may be a filled bag having a fluid such as water inside, so as to elastically support and cushion the pressed support plate 20.
